LMNT for Golf vs Pin Hy-Dration: Which Electrolyte Drink Makes More Sense for Golf?
Golf may not look like traditional endurance exercise, but an 18-hole round can mean several hours on your feet, prolonged sun exposure and plenty of opportunities to fall behind on hydration.
That makes electrolyte drink mixes a natural option for golfers — but not every electrolyte formula takes the same approach.
Two examples are LMNT and Pin Hy-Dration by TeedUp Performance. Both are zero-sugar electrolyte drink mixes packaged in portable stick packs, but their formulas and intended uses are quite different.

The Biggest Difference: Sodium
The most obvious difference between the two formulas is sodium.
A standard LMNT stick contains 1,000 mg of sodium, compared with 110 mg in one stick of Pin Hy-Dration.
That is not a small difference, and it reflects two different formulation philosophies.
LMNT is built around a high-sodium approach to electrolyte replacement. Pin Hy-Dration uses a lower amount of sodium while combining it with potassium, magnesium, calcium, phosphorus and additional ingredients intended to support hydration and performance during golf.
Neither approach should automatically be considered better for every person.
Sweat rate and sweat sodium concentration can vary considerably between athletes based on factors including exercise intensity, environmental conditions, acclimation, body size and individual physiology. For that reason, electrolyte needs are not necessarily one-size-fits-all.

Is More Sodium Always Better?
Not necessarily.
Sodium is lost through sweat and can be an important part of hydration during prolonged activity, particularly in hot conditions or for individuals with high sweat sodium losses.
However, research also shows substantial variation in both sweat rate and sodium concentration from person to person.
That means a golfer playing nine holes in mild weather may have very different needs from someone walking 18 holes in extreme heat.
For athletes with unusually high sweat losses or high sweat sodium concentrations, a high-sodium product such as LMNT may make sense.
For golfers looking for a broader electrolyte profile with substantially less sodium per serving, Pin Hy-Dration takes a different approach.

Price Comparison
LMNT currently sells a standard 30-stick box for approximately $45, or $1.50 per serving.
Pin Hy-Dration pricing depends on pouch size:
-
10 sticks: $20 — $2.00 per stick
-
20 sticks: $35 — $1.75 per stick
-
30 sticks: $45 — $1.50 per stick
At the 30-stick level, the standard per-serving price is essentially the same.
